the new stimulus package should help that:

"As part of the stimulus package, taxpayers will be able to deduct the both local and state sales tax paid on new car purchases up to $49,500. The tax break will cover the purchase of any new car, domestic or foreign, through the end of 2009. Additionally, the deduction is "above the line," which means that it reduces the amount of a filer's taxable income. Eligible taxpayers must have an annual income below $125,000 for individuals or below $250,000 for families"

In my case ,I added my 18 yr old son to a car loan and his score shot to 700 quickly by his next birthday.And on the question of pulling scores,most dealers don't approve or deny credit,they submit it to the banks.The banks use all of the bureaus ,you don't usually know which one because the dealer just gets the approval and the buy rate from the banks.They also have posted rates for particular scores,they put it in tiers and this rate is marked up as profit for the dealership.Most times they can spot a deal on a score. Dealerships use any of the 3,it costs them each time a bureau is pulled.Most in our area use equifax.
